You have four basic approaches to preparing your business plan:

  1. Prepare it yourself the old fashioned way. This means scouring websites and reading books to learn how to prepare a business plan.
  2. Prepare it yourself using business plan software. Most software packages cost less than $100. They guide you through the process by asking you a series of questions about your business.
  3. Hire an inexpensive business plan consultant to write the plan for you. Caveat emptor. You get what you pay for.
  4. Hire an excellent business plan consultant to write the plan for you. If you do your homework, you get what you pay for.

Competition Policy Review Threatens NFP Mission

The Not for Profit sector has been warned that a review of competition policy in Australia could have a significant effect on the future uniqueness of the social economy – but few organisations are engaging in the review process.

Sector leader and Executive Director of the Brotherhood of St Laurence, Tony Nicholson, said the implications of the current Harper Review into Competition Policy was drawing little attention from the Not for Profit sector despite its implications being far reaching.
